Redfin logo

Senior Software Developer - Data Platform

RedfinSeattle, WA

$150,800 - $203,900 / year

Automate your job search with Sonara.

Submit 10x as many applications with less effort than one manual application.1

Reclaim your time by letting our AI handle the grunt work of job searching.

We continuously scan millions of openings to find your top matches.

pay-wall

Overview

Schedule
Full-time
Career level
Senior-level
Remote
Hybrid remote
Compensation
$150,800-$203,900/year
Benefits
Health Insurance
Dental Insurance
Vision Insurance

Job Description

This position is a hybrid role requiring employees to work from our headquarters location in Seattle, WA every Tuesday and Wednesday, and remote all other days.

Redfin is revolutionizing the $75 billion real estate industry. We use data, beautiful software, and innovative design to put customers first at every step in the home-buying and selling process. Get ready to dive headfirst into our award-winning website, mobile apps and data platforms, solving complex business problems in a highly visible, customer-centric way. If you value doing great work in a collaborative environment, join our team!

The Data Ingestion and Infrastructure team builds scalable infrastructure, large-batch data workflows, and modern data lake platforms that power Redfin's large-scale data ecosystem.

The team leads the integration of third-party datasets such as WalkScore.com and develops unified data merging platforms to standardize, reconcile, and consolidate heterogeneous data sources into trusted, production-grade datasets.

In close partnership with Machine Learning teams, we enable reliable, high-quality data pipelines that support advanced modeling, analytics, and product innovation, strengthening Redfin's position as the most trusted real estate site in the US.

The Role

  • Work on Redfin's data platforms, building scalable data pipelines and tooling to keep Redfin's inventory faster and higher quality than our competitors

  • Contribute to the development and modernization of the company's Airflow platform to support reliable, large-scale batch workflows

  • Lead efforts to modernize WalkScore.com into a unified common data platform integrated with Redfin's ecosystem

  • Help design and build Redfin's enterprise data lake to support scalable storage, processing, and analytics

  • Build products and tools that drive some of the company's most critical metrics and impact revenue growth

  • Using and evangelizing approved AI code generation tools to document, architect, and create code

About You

  • You are an experienced developer with 5+ years of experience developing large data processing platforms.

  • You have experience developing large scale applications backed by relational and non-relational databases - we utilize Kafka, Java, Python, Postgres, SQL, K8s, Jenkins, Snowflake, Spark, and Airflow in AWS.

  • Experience operating, maintaining, and modernizing legacy systems (Ubuntu, MySQL, Node.js, Python), with a focus on improving scalability, reliability, and performance.

  • You have built tooling to help monitor, maintain and update essential data

  • You're curious and a life-long learner: you're willing to take risks and champion new ideas.

  • You will exercise thought leadership in designing, architecting, and implementing solutions for difficult challenges faced by your partner teams

  • You are a teacher and a mentor: you have the leadership skills (and the patience) to improve the developers around you.

  • You live and breathe a culture of quality data, service to customers, operational partners and teammates.

  • Above all, you share a passion for our mission to create a fundamentally better real estate experience for our customers.

  • Deep knowledge of at least one AI code generation tool, such as GitHub CoPilot, Anthropic Claude Code, Cursor, or similar

What We Offer

  • Competitive compensation packages with a salary, bonuses, and restricted stock grants

  • Generous benefits, including medical, dental, and vision insurance, fully paid family leave, and paid vacation.

  • A high-growth company, providing opportunities for continued professional development and growth

  • You'll get far more responsibility than at a big company, while at the same time far less stress than you will find in a 2-person garage startup.

Illinois, Maryland, Minnesota, Massachusetts, Colorado, New York City, New Jersey, Jersey City, California, D.C. and Washington candidates only:

Base Pay Range: $150,800.00 - 203,900.00.

The position may also be eligible for an annual bonus, incentives, and other employment-related benefits including, but not limited to, medical, dental, and vision benefits, 401K retirement plan, and paid time off. More information regarding these benefits and others can be found here. The information regarding compensation and other benefits included in this paragraph is only an estimate and is subject to revision from time to time as the Company, in its sole and exclusive discretion, deems appropriate. The Company may determine during its review of the proposed compensation and benefits provided for this position that the compensation and benefits for such position should be reduced. In no event will the Company reduce the compensation for the position to a level below the applicable jurisdictional minimum wage rate for the position.

#LI-Hybrid

Redfin is an equal opportunity employer committed to an inclusive workforce.

An inclusive culture is vital to Redfin's mission of making real estate better for people from all walks of life. We're proud that Redfin is a place where different points of view and backgrounds are encouraged and respected. We constantly strive to build a company that reflects the world around us, based on our conviction that pursuing and developing talent of all types is the right way for a business to thrive over the long haul.

Redfin provides equal employment opportunities to all employees and applicants for employment and prohibit discrimination based on race, color, religion, age, sex, national origin, disability status, genetics, protected veteran status, sexual orientation, gender identity or expression, and any other characteristic protected by applicable federal, state or local law. If you need accommodation in the application or recruitment process because of a disability or special need, please contact recruitingteam@redfin.com

Redfin encourages individuals with criminal record histories to apply for employment and considers such individuals for employment consistent with the requirements of any applicable fair chance acts, including but not limited to the California, San Francisco and Los Angeles County Fair Chance Acts. Philadelphia applicants can access a copy of Philadelphia Fair Criminal Records Screening Standards ordinance poster here.

Redfin accepts applications on an ongoing basis.

Automate your job search with Sonara.

Submit 10x as many applications with less effort than one manual application.

pay-wall

FAQs About Senior Software Developer - Data Platform Jobs at Redfin

What is the work location for this position at Redfin?
This job at Redfin is located in Seattle, WA, according to the details provided by the employer. Some roles may also include multiple work locations depending on the requirement.
What pay range can candidates expect for this role at Redfin?
Candidates can expect a pay range of $150,800 and $203,900 per year.
What employment applies to this position at Redfin?
Redfin lists this role as a Full-time position.
What experience level is required for this role at Redfin?
Redfin is looking for a candidate with "Senior-level" experience level.
What is the process to apply for this position at Redfin?
You can apply for this role at Redfin either through Sonara's automated application system, which helps you submit applications 10X faster with minimal effort, or by applying manually using the direct link on the job page.